@font-face {
  font-family: 'unu';
  src:  url('unu.eot?u2stgo');
  src:  url('unu.eot?u2stgo#iefix') format('embedded-opentype'),
    url('unu.ttf?u2stgo') format('truetype'),
    url('unu.woff?u2stgo') format('woff'),
    url('unu.svg?u2stgo#unu') format('svg');
  font-weight: normal;
  font-style: normal;
  font-display: block;
}
html [class^="icon-"], html [class*=" icon-"] {
  /* use !important to prevent issues with browser extensions that change fonts */
  font-family: 'unu' !important;
  speak: never;
  font-style: normal;
  font-weight: normal;
  font-variant: normal;
  text-transform: none;
  line-height: 1;

  /* Better Font Rendering =========== */
  -webkit-font-smoothing: antialiased;
  -moz-osx-font-smoothing: grayscale;
}

.icon-close:before {
  content: "\e900";
}
.icon-info:before {
  content: "\e901";
}
.icon-pause:before {
  content: "\e902";
}
.icon-play:before {
  content: "\e903";
}
.icon-email:before {
  content: "\e904";
}
.icon-linkedin:before {
  content: "\e640";
}
.icon-zip:before, .icon-rar:before {
  content: "\e603";
}
.icon-youtube:before {
  content: "\e604";
}
.icon-xls:before, .icon-xlsx:before {
  content: "\e605";
}
.icon-twitter:before {
  content: "\e606";
}
.icon-stash:before {
  content: "\e607";
}
.icon-show:before {
  content: "\e608";
}
.icon-search:before {
  content: "\e609";
}
.icon-right-arrow:before {
  content: "\e614";
}
.icon-ppt:before, .icon-pptx:before {
  content: "\e615";
}
.icon-pdf:before {
  content: "\e616";
}
.icon-left-arrow:before {
  content: "\e617";
}
.icon-jpg:before, .icon-jpeg:before, .icon-png:before, .icon-gif:before, .icon-tiff:before {
  content: "\e618";
}
.icon-feed:before, .icon-rss:before {
  content: "\e619";
}
.icon-facebook:before {
  content: "\e61a";
}
.icon-down:before {
  content: "\e61b";
}
.icon-doc:before, .icon-docx:before {
  content: "\e61c";
}
.icon-comments:before {
  content: "\e61d";
}
.icon-comment:before {
  content: "\e61e";
}
.icon-cc:before {
  content: "\e61f";
}
.icon-cc-zero:before {
  content: "\e620";
}
.icon-cc-share:before {
  content: "\e621";
}
.icon-cc-sa:before {
  content: "\e622";
}
.icon-cc-nd:before {
  content: "\e623";
}
.icon-cc-nc:before {
  content: "\e624";
}
.icon-cc-nc-jp:before {
  content: "\e625";
}
.icon-cc-nc-eu:before {
  content: "\e626";
}
.icon-cc-logo:before {
  content: "\e627";
}
.icon-cc-by:before {
  content: "\e628";
}
.icon-instagram:before {
  content: "\e906";
}

.icon-header-macau:before { content: "\e924"; }
@media only screen and (max-width: 700px) {
	.icon-header-macau:before { content: "\e905" !important }
}


.icon-header-unu:before { content: "\e600"; }
.icon-footer-unu:before { content: "\e639"; }
@media only screen and (max-width: 700px) {
	.icon-header-unu:before { content: "\e60c" !important }
}


.icon-header-migration:before { content: "\e602"; }
@media only screen and (max-width: 700px) {
	.icon-header-migration:before { content: "\e611" !important }
}


.icon-header-ourworld-jp:before { content: "\e60a"; }
@media only screen and (max-width: 700px) {
	.icon-header-ourworld-jp:before { content: "\e60e" !important }
}


.icon-header-ourworld-en:before { content: "\e60b"; }
@media only screen and (max-width: 700px) {
	.icon-header-ourworld-en:before { content: "\e60f" !important }
}


.icon-header-fgc-en:before { content: "\e62e"; }
@media only screen and (max-width: 700px) {
	.icon-header-fgc-en:before { content: "\e612" !important }
}


.icon-header-fgc-jp:before { content: "\e62f"; }


.icon-header-cs:before { content: "\e632"; }


.icon-header-inra:before { content: "\e664"; }
.icon-footer-inra:before { content: "\e63a"; }
@media only screen and (max-width: 700px) {
	.icon-header-inra:before { content: "\e601" !important }
}


.icon-header-iigh:before { content: "\e60d"; }
.icon-footer-iigh:before { content: "\e63b"; }
@media only screen and (max-width: 700px) {
	.icon-header-iigh:before { content: "\e613" !important }
}


.icon-header-ias:before { content: "\e610"; }
.icon-footer-ias:before { content: "\e63c"; }
@media only screen and (max-width: 700px) {
	.icon-header-ias:before { content: "\e629" !important }
}


.icon-header-gcm:before { content: "\e665"; }
.icon-footer-gcm:before { content: "\e63d"; }
@media only screen and (max-width: 700px) {
	.icon-header-gcm:before { content: "\e62a" !important }
}


.icon-header-flores:before { content: "\e908"; }
.icon-footer-flores:before { content: "\e90f"; }
@media only screen and (max-width: 700px) {
	.icon-header-flores:before { content: "\e907" !important }
}


.icon-header-ehs:before { content: "\e666"; }
.icon-footer-ehs:before { content: "\e63f"; }
@media only screen and (max-width: 700px) {
	.icon-header-ehs:before { content: "\e62b" !important }
}


.icon-header-cpr:before { content: "\e638"; }
.icon-footer-cpr:before { content: "\e914"; }
@media only screen and (max-width: 700px) {
	.icon-header-cpr:before { content: "\e913" !important }
}


.icon-header-biolac:before { content: "\e909"; }
.icon-footer-biolac:before { content: "\e910"; }
@media only screen and (max-width: 700px) {
	.icon-header-biolac:before { content: "\e90a" !important }
}


.icon-header-tfm:before { content: "\e911"; }
@media only screen and (max-width: 700px) {
	.icon-header-tfm:before { content: "\e90c" !important }
}


.icon-header-egov:before { content: "\e912"; }
.icon-footer-egov:before { content: "\e90e"; }
@media only screen and (max-width: 700px) {
	.icon-header-egov:before { content: "\e90b" !important }
}

.icon-footer-empty:before { content: "\e90d"; }